Calligraphy: The Art of Timeless Elegance In a world where technology dominates communication, calligraphy stands as a testament to the beauty and grace of handwritten words. With its roots tracing back centuries, this ancient art form has captivated hearts and minds across cultures. Be yourself - a simple yet profound message that resonates with all. Adorned in gold foil, these words shimmer on paper like rays of sunlight, reminding us to embrace our true selves fearlessly. From the beginning lines of Chaucer's Canterbury Tales to the delicate strokes of Landscape After the Rain by Kao Ko-kung, calligraphy transcends time and space. It weaves stories through ink-drenched pages, capturing emotions and narratives with every carefully crafted letter. Alphabet & Typography serve as building blocks for calligraphers' creativity. Each stroke is meticulously planned and executed, transforming mere letters into masterpieces that dance across the page. The elegant curves and intricate details breathe life into each word they form. Bamboo in the Wind whispers tales from early 17th-century Korea. Created by Yi Jeong, it showcases not only technical skill but also an artist's soul poured onto paper. Through his brushstrokes, he captures movement and tranquility simultaneously—a testament to calligraphy's ability to evoke emotion. A page illuminated from St Luke's Gospel transports us back in time to c700 AD when faith was expressed through ornate scriptural texts. Gold leaf illuminations intertwine with meticulously written verses—each line radiating devotion and reverence for divine teachings.
